National Bank, Ministry of Finance partner up to improve public financial literacy


https://www.ipn.md/en/national-bank-ministry-of-finance-partner-up-to-improve-public-7967_1088626.html

The National Bank and the Ministry of Finance have signed an agreement that aims to improve the financial literacy of the general population by promoting basic concepts such as financial independence, financial planning, and responsible spending and saving practices, among others.

The agreement was signed by NBM head Octavian Armașu and Finance Minister Dumitru Budianschi.

“Together we will succeed in achieving financial inclusion in the Republic of Moldova, which largely depends on individual financial attitude and making well-thought-out and well-informed personal financial decisions”, said Octavian Armașu.

Dumitru Budianschi remarked that financial education is an indispensable attribute of modern society. It helps to save the results of hard work, avoid mistakes when doing business transactions and develop entrepreneurial skills, especially for young people. “Financial education is part of our lives, part of the decisions we make every day. The Ministry of Finance will support this process in all available ways, will provide useful, current and easy-to-understand information products, will be an active part in this project and will support all actors in its successful implementation”.

The National Bank has several partnerships with public institutions, education and non-governmental organizations in the field of financial education, the first being the "Give a sense to your money” project, launched three years ago.
